Sourcing guidance for Stock Craft

How to evaluate the quality and material standards of Stock Craft products?

When sourcing Stock Craft, prioritize materials that ensure durability and safety. For wooden crafts, ensure they are kiln-dried to prevent warping and have FSC certification for sustainability. For textile-based crafts, verify colorfastness (Grade 4 or higher) and compliance with OEKO-TEX Standard 100. If the crafts are intended for home decor, check for non-toxic finishes and lead-free paints to meet international safety regulations like REACH (EU) or CPSIA (US).

What are the key functional considerations for different Stock Craft categories?

Functionality depends on the end-use: Decorative crafts should focus on aesthetic consistency and UV resistance to prevent fading. Functional crafts (like storage boxes or kitchenware) must undergo load-bearing tests and ensure food-grade coatings where applicable. Always request high-resolution photos and 360-degree videos to inspect the finishing, joinery, and surface smoothness, as 'stock' items may vary in batch consistency.

How can buyers ensure economic feasibility when purchasing Stock Craft in bulk?

To maximize ROI, analyze the Total Cost of Ownership (TCO). Since Stock Craft often involves 'ready-to-ship' items, you can negotiate lower prices for clearing older inventory, sometimes achieving discounts of 20-40% compared to custom-made orders. However, factor in packaging reinforcement costs, as stock items may have been stored for a period and require re-boxing or moisture-absorbent silica gel packets to ensure they arrive in pristine condition.

What technical compatibility and customization options are available for Stock Craft?

Even with stock items, many suppliers on Made-in-China.com offer OEM/ODM 'light customization'. This includes laser-engraved logos, custom hangtags, or bespoke retail packaging. Ensure the supplier can provide AI or CDR template files for your branding. Verify if the stock dimensions are compatible with standard retail shelving or international shipping pallet sizes to optimize logistics space.

Cross-Border Procurement Risks and Strategies for Stock Craft

How to mitigate transaction risks when dealing with overseas suppliers?

Always use secure payment methods and prioritize suppliers with 'Audited Supplier' status on Made-in-China.com. It is highly recommended to use third-party inspection services (like SGS or Intertek) to conduct a Pre-Shipment Inspection (PSI). This ensures the quantity and quality of the 'stock' match the proforma invoice before the final balance is paid.

What are the best shipping strategies for Stock Craft to minimize damage?

Stock crafts are often fragile. Request 5-layer corrugated export cartons and individual bubble wrapping. For sea freight, specify FCL (Full Container Load) if volume permits to reduce handling risks. If using LCL (Less than Container Load), insist on palletization with plastic film wrap to protect against moisture and rough handling during transit.

How to handle international trade compliance and customs documentation?

Ensure the supplier provides a correct HS Code (typically Chapter 44 for wood or 69 for ceramics) to avoid customs delays. For wooden Stock Craft, a Fumigation Certificate is mandatory for entry into many countries (e.g., USA, Australia). Double-check that the Country of Origin (COO) is clearly marked on each unit to comply with import labeling laws.

What negotiation tactics work best for purchasing stock inventory?

Focus on volume-based pricing and lead times. Since the goods are already produced, your leverage lies in quick capital turnover for the supplier. Offer a faster payment schedule in exchange for free shipping to the port (FOB) or a higher percentage of spare units (1-2% extra) to cover potential breakage during shipping.
